Admiral Abdul Kader Darwish, chairman of Damietta Port Authority, said that the dredger “Werner Mobius” arrived at the Port of Damietta two days ago with the task to remove sediment from the access channel of the port.

Chairman said that the main goal of this dredging program is to maintain the depths of the Port of Damietta access channel and to clear the way for the larger vessels.

Damietta Port is situated 8.5 km west of the Nile River of Damietta branch westward Ras El-Bar, and it is located 70 km away from Port Said.
